San Marcos kids celebrate Read Across America Day

Posted by on Mar 8th, 2013 and filed under Schools.


Bowie Elementary in San Marcos ISD celebrated Read Across America Day on March 2 – which is also Dr. Seuss’s birthday. In honor of the beloved children’s author, many Bowie staff and students dressed as Dr. Seuss characters, and almost everyone wore handmade red and white striped hats, reminiscent of the iconic Cat in the Hat. Celebrity readers were on hand most of the day to read with Bowie students. In this photo, special guest Mayor Daniel Guerrero reads to a group of students.

“The sun did not shine. It was too wet to play. So we sat in the house. All that cold, cold, wet day.” 

–Dr. Seuss, The Cat in the Hat
